Orthopaedic Surgery

Orthopaedic Surgery (often referred to as Orthopedics) is the branch of surgery focusing on the musculoskeletal system. Orthopaedic surgeons diagnose, treat, and manage conditions involving bones, joints, ligaments, tendons, and muscles. Common procedures include repairing fractures, replacing joints, and treating sports-related injuries.

Subspecialties range from pediatric orthopaedics to spine surgery and arthroscopy. Technological advances, such as minimally invasive techniques and robotic-assisted surgeries, have improved patient outcomes and reduced recovery times.
